Product Details Return to Top Tasting Notes Are you after a rough, decadent coffee that stands up to cream and sugar? Sumatra is for you. One of over 13,000 islands in the Indonesian archipelago, Sumatra is a land where coffee is grown by very small shareholders, then purchased from roadsides, consolidated, sorted, and exported. This unusual coffee is processed using a hybrid of the wet and dry processing methods to produce a subdued, huge-bodied, syrupy coffee with an aroma like autumn leaves and a taste reminiscent of butterscotch, herbs, and wild mushrooms.
